Section 23: Promissory note, Bond, etc., to be factual.

The Maharashtra Money-Lending (Regulation) Act, 2014.State Act of Maharashtra · Act 8 of 2014

No money-lender shall take any promissory note, acknowledgment, bond or other writing which does not state the [actual amount of the loan and rate of interest] or which states such amount wrongly or execute any instrument in which blanks are left to be filled in after execution, without mentioning the date and amount of loan.
